A costumed do-gooder’s affect on the community is like a pebble in the pond.\u00a0 By yourself, you appear to help little. \u00a0But that would be a wrong assumption. \u00a0Your example expands exponentially.\u00a0 People see you.\u00a0 Drug dealers avoid you.\u00a0 Most importantly, you give others the idea that they can be heroes too.\u00a0 You don’t even have to have a costume to make a difference.\u00a0 Just be willing to turn back around and check on that broken down car, or just stick around, ready to intercede if an argument goes south.\u00a0 Good people everywhere have the heart of a hero, if given the chance to show it.\u00a0 Its finding ways to bring that out, to join together, to show the world that we won’t allow crime and injustice to ruin our day.\u00a0 That is your mission once you find The Heart of a Hero.\u00a0 Be the pebble.
